An op-ed in the Washington Times this morning points out the inconsistency of climate change doomsayers who act as if they are the embodiment of scientific truth concerning the matter and accusing all others of being “deniers” of the consensus of scientists.  The latest complete Assessment Report of the U.N. Intergovernmental Panel on Climate Change predicts that global sea level will rise between about a third of a foot and a little less than three feet by the year 2100.  The predictions of this international panel of scientists are a far cry from predictions of 20 feet of ocean water gobbling up the world’s low-lying coastal areas.
